#contributionIntegrated microbiome-function conceptual advance
The study goes beyond richness alone by jointly examining redundancy, functional uniqueness, and association-network complexity as predictors of multifunctionality. This gives the paper a clear conceptual role in extending biodiversity–ecosystem-function theory to soil microbiomes.

#methodological rigourTransparent multi-method analytical execution
The methods report the microcosm replication, sequencing workflow, OTU processing, SpiecEasi network parameters, and elastic-net feature selection with leave-one-out cross-validation. Raw sequence data are identified by ENA accession PRJEB22310.

#positioningClear acknowledgement of major limitations
The paper explicitly notes that the filtration gradient likely affected nematodes, protozoa, and other soil fauna not measured in the microbiome analysis. Table 2 quantifies residual treatment variation after microbial characteristics are fitted.
